Kilimanjaro Telecom: Kampala
A carrier-neutral data center in Kampala, Uganda, launched by Kilimanjaro Telecom in July 2025 to serve as a regional backbone hub connecting Uganda with neighboring East African markets.
Led by CEO Alex Nkuyahaga and CTO John Ssegwanyi, Kilimanjaro Telecom positions itself as a regional connectivity provider working to bridge Uganda's digital divide through partnerships with operators across East Africa. The company works closely with Tanzania Telecommunications Corporation, distributing internet access via Tanzania's National ICT Broadband Backbone, and has extended its network reach into South Sudan and the wider Sub-Saharan region.
